Facebook 要改 React 协议为 MIT 了 - V2EX
V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
请不要在回答技术问题时复制粘贴 AI 生成的内容
vitovan
V2EX    程序员

Facebook 要改 React 协议为 MIT 了

  •  1
     
  •   vitovan 2017-09-23 09:25:52 +08:00 10770 次点击
    这是一个创建于 2945 天前的主题,其中的信息可能已经有所发展或是发生改变。

    大家有什么要说的么?

    原文:

    https://code.facebook.com/posts/300798627056246

    Next week, we are going to relicense our open source projects React, Jest, Flow, and Immutable.js under the MIT license.

    Hack News 讨论:

    https://news.ycombinator.com/item?id=15316175


    愿所有开发者快乐。

    39 条回复    2017-09-25 10:29:16 +08:00
    laxenade
        1
    laxenade  
       2017-09-23 09:32:43 +08:00 via Android
    发帖之前善用搜索
    vitovan
        2
    vitovan  
    OP
       2017-09-23 09:45:51 +08:00
    @laxenade [黑人蒙逼问号脸].jpg ?
    vitovan
        3
    vitovan  
    OP
       2017-09-23 09:46:33 +08:00
    @laxenade s/蒙 /懵 /
    t1518968889
        4
    t1518968889  
       2017-09-23 09:46:42 +08:00 via Android
    你随便改 我再用算我输.jpg
    yongjing
        5
    yongjing  
       2017-09-23 09:50:05 +08:00
    感谢 facebook,看百度怎么办
    lovestudykid
        6
    lovestudykid  
       2017-09-23 09:52:47 +08:00
    @yongjing 挺好,如果不是这些大公司带头反对,Facebook 不可能改,开源环境只会更坏
    laxenade
        7
    laxenade  
       2017-09-23 09:55:50 +08:00 via Android
    @vitovan 因为在几小时前 已经有人发过了 而且就在首页上
    vitovan
        8
    vitovan  
    OP
       2017-09-23 10:12:08 +08:00
    @laxenade 对不起,我是傻逼,我不能善用搜索,抱歉啦~
    kuxuan
        9
    kuxuan  
       2017-09-23 10:31:04 +08:00
    谢谢 FB,继续撸 React.
    hundan
        10
    hundan  
       2017-09-23 10:32:53 +08:00 via Android
    百度表示并不想理你,并继续着手开发替代产品
    chnyang
        11
    chnyang  
       2017-09-23 10:44:32 +08:00 via iPhone
    @yongjing 能改回来也能改回去啊,这都是大公司的顾虑
    Sunkist
        12
    Sunkist  
       2017-09-23 10:48:39 +08:00   3
    真好,气死那些 vue 脑残吹和尤吹

    不知道这事发生在 vue 身上会不会有这么大的业界反响,这就是差距
    SEARCHINGFREE
        13
    SEARCHINGFREE  
       2017-09-23 11:02:54 +08:00 via iPhone   12
    @Sunkist =_= 强行黑一把?
    beyoung
        14
    beyoung  
       2017-09-23 11:06:07 +08:00
    React is the foundation of a broad ecosystem of open source software for the web, and we don't want to hold back forward progress for nontechnical reasons.
    liufish
        15
    liufish  
       2017-09-23 11:06:58 +08:00
    有一事不明,过了一年后 FB 能不能把 license 再改回去?
    chnyang
        16
    chnyang  
       2017-09-23 11:10:20 +08:00 via iPhone
    @Sunkist 哈哈,那你是不是 react 吹和 fb 吹?迫于压力和现实情况,不改影响很大才改的,在你看来像圣母白莲花一样圣洁的行为么?
    mlhorizon
        17
    mlhorizon  
       2017-09-23 11:13:38 +08:00
    拉勾上吊,一百年不许再改。
    yanw
        18
    yanw  
       2017-09-23 11:13:50 +08:00 via iPhone
    @liufish 改协议只对新版本有效,到时候如果再改,就有人 fork,这是 fb 不愿意看到的
    hst001
        19
    hst001  
       2017-09-23 11:16:14 +08:00 via Android
    @Sunkist 为黑而黑,活着不累?
    wedaren
        20
    wedaren  
       2017-09-23 11:21:14 +08:00
    喜大普奔
    songjiaxin2008
        21
    songjiaxin2008  
       2017-09-23 11:28:34 +08:00
    @Sunkist #12 facebook 是你亲爹?
    liufish
        22
    liufish  
       2017-09-23 11:39:32 +08:00
    @yanw Thanks~
    flypig626
        23
    flypig626  
       2017-09-23 15:01:49 +08:00
    这样可真好 不用想学习哪一种 三种框架 一把梭
    nichijou
        24
    nichijou  
       2017-09-23 15:09:07 +08:00
    这次暴露出的公司价值观,你们信得过?
    Showfom
        25
    Showfom  
    PRO
       2017-09-23 15:30:00 +08:00 via iPhone
    然后用的人多了又可以改 license 哈哈
    Rob007
        26
    Rob007  
       2017-09-23 15:39:51 +08:00
    多一种选择也好
    SilentDepth
        27
    SilentDepth  
       2017-09-23 15:40:40 +08:00 via iPad   1
    英文太弱,原文里有一句不明白,望有人帮解释一下:This decision comes after several weeks of disappointment and uncertainty for our community. 这是说 Fb 很失望还是社区很失望?
    vitovan
        28
    vitovan  
    OP
       2017-09-23 16:13:54 +08:00
    @SilentDepth 好问题,英语渣渣同问。
    flypig626
        29
    flypig626  
       2017-09-23 16:33:34 +08:00   1
    @SilentDepth 我试着翻译下: 这个决定是被 react 社区失望 不满 给逼出来的。 大家看下
    ltux
        30
    ltux  
       2017-09-23 17:12:54 +08:00
    现在他就算改成 GPLv3 我也不敢用了。
    notes
        31
    notes  
       2017-09-23 17:18:21 +08:00 via Android
    少来了各位,React 什么地位,还不是该用就要用 React 的
    answeryou
        32
    answeryou  
       2017-09-23 17:20:12 +08:00   1
    @SilentDepth Facebook 的意思是自己感到失望, 因为没有能够说服社区. 他们人为这样的条款会使项目的用户收益. 结合上下文理解 (Although we still believe our BSD + Patents license provides some benefits to users of our projects, we acknowledge that we failed to decisively convince this community.)
    fy
        33
    fy  
       2017-09-23 17:37:49 +08:00
    yoga 呢?
    humor66
        34
    humor66  
       2017-09-23 17:56:38 +08:00 via iPhone
    嗯嗯,是时候推广下 react 交流群了,欢迎加入 React 交流群,群号码:672630676
    dysprosium
        35
    dysprosium  
       2017-09-23 18:57:42 +08:00
    我只想起来我 FB 之前因为跳 ip 被封了,现在一直用推
    iPhoneX
        36
    iPhoneX  
       2017-09-23 19:52:36 +08:00
    小金币支持,那篇没找到。不过我在知乎上看到了,很讨厌说善用搜索的人。
    xcodebuild
        37
    xcodebuild  
       2017-09-23 22:34:25 +08:00   1
    @chnyang #11 @Showfom #25 改回去只对后面版本有效,你就可以直接 fork 当前版本了,不然 linux 岂不是直接闭源毁灭世界

    @nichijou #24 在社区面前能服软我觉得这个价值观很可以

    @Sunkist #12 react 发生这种事大家第一反应想到 vue,这本身就是业界反响

    我整体对这件事的看法就是松了一口气,如果 fb 就是不肯服软 react 社区未来肯定会面临分裂(各种不同标准的类 react 实现),对社区是不利的(参照 python2/3 )。
    stabc
        38
    stabc  
       2017-09-24 02:23:27 +08:00
    @laxenade 你想表达什么?
    Platycodon
        39
    Platycodon  
       2017-09-25 10:29:16 +08:00
    不知道百度做完后会不会用 MIT 开源出来。
    不要开源都不开源就很尬了。
    关于     帮助文档     自助推广系统     博客     API     FAQ     Solana     5014 人在线   最高记录 6679       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 29ms UTC 03:55 PVG 11:55 LAX 20:55 JFK 23:55
    Do have faith in what you're doing.
    ubao msn snddm index pchome yahoo rakuten mypaper meadowduck bidyahoo youbao zxmzxm asda bnvcg cvbfg dfscv mmhjk xxddc yybgb zznbn ccubao uaitu acv GXCV ET GDG YH FG BCVB FJFH CBRE CBC GDG ET54 WRWR RWER WREW WRWER RWER SDG EW SF DSFSF fbbs ubao fhd dfg ewr dg df ewwr ewwr et ruyut utut dfg fgd gdfgt etg dfgt dfgd ert4 gd fgg wr 235 wer3 we vsdf sdf gdf ert xcv sdf rwer hfd dfg cvb rwf afb dfh jgh bmn lgh rty gfds cxv xcv xcs vdas fdf fgd cv sdf tert s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f sdf shasha9178 shasha9178 shasha9178 shasha9178 shasha9178 liflif2 liflif2 liflif2 liflif2 liflif2 liblib3 liblib3 liblib3 liblib3 liblib3 zhazha444 zhazha444 zhazha444 zhazha444 zhazha444 dende5 dende denden denden2 denden21 fenfen9 fenf619 fen619 fenfe9 fe619 sdf sdf sdf sdf sdf zhazh90 zhazh0 zhaa50 zha90 zh590 zho zhoz zhozh zhozho zhozho2 lislis lls95 lili95 lils5 liss9 sdf0ty987 sdft876 sdft9876 sdf09876 sd0t9876 sdf0ty98 sdf0976 sdf0ty986 sdf0ty96 sdf0t76 sdf0876 df0ty98 sf0t876 sd0ty76 sdy76 sdf76 sdf0t76 sdf0ty9 sdf0ty98 sdf0ty987 sdf0ty98 sdf6676 sdf876 sd876 sd876 sdf6 sdf6 sdf9876 sdf0t sdf06 sdf0ty9776 sdf0ty9776 sdf0ty76 sdf8876 sdf0t sd6 sdf06 s688876 sd688 sdf86